大家好,欢迎来到IT知识分享网。
首先要明确一点,LAN9252的reset引脚一直为低电平,这个是错误带来的结果而不是导致板子不正常的原因。
只要LAN9252的外围电路不正确,都会带来复位不会结束,那么就会导致复位角一直为低电平。
我遇到的现象,twicat扫描不到从站,后来检测发现板子的VDDCR输出的电压为1.6v(当9252电路中对应的那些磁珠焊接为0欧姆的时候,如果焊接的磁珠阻值大一点的话这个电压值会相应减小)。其实根据芯片手册可以看出,只要供电正常,内核稳压器就会输出1.2v的电压。
。所以猜测是供电不对。但是测量了各个管脚都是3.3v,找不到原因,曾经一直以为是布线的原因 PS 9252这么不抗造吗。。布线不好就会不运行。。
后来询问了群里的大佬。给出了三条原因
1.lan9252的65引脚没有焊接,导致的
2,晶振建议采用有源晶振。晶振距离芯片过远,导致不正常工作。
3,给系统供电的LDO输出电流太小。。
我也一直认为lan9252的65引脚是接地的。后来经人提醒,很大可能确实是没焊接好,后来有重新焊接一下,问题得到解决。VDDCR引脚的输出电压正常了,复位角也可以拉高了。
PS,调试的过程中也怀疑是VDDCR上边没有焊接1uf的电容导致的,芯片手册中明确说要焊接的,但是其实经过测试这个电容也可以不要,毕竟滤波电容吗~。
上述言论是自己的见解。如有错误,请评论指正,多谢。
免责声明:本站所有文章内容,图片,视频等均是来源于用户投稿和互联网及文摘转载整编而成,不代表本站观点,不承担相关法律责任。其著作权各归其原作者或其出版社所有。如发现本站有涉嫌抄袭侵权/违法违规的内容,侵犯到您的权益,请在线联系站长,一经查实,本站将立刻删除。 本文来自网络,若有侵权,请联系删除,如若转载,请注明出处:https://yundeesoft.com/20577.html